Tex. Spec. Dist. Local Laws Code Section 3900.201
Bonds and Other Obligations


(a)

The district may issue bonds or other obligations payable wholly or partly from ad valorem taxes, assessments, impact fees, revenue, grants, or other money of the district, including revenue from a tax increment reinvestment zone created under Chapter 311 (Tax Increment Financing Act), Tax Code, or any combination of those sources of money, to pay for any authorized purpose of the district.

(b)

In exercising the district’s borrowing power, the district may issue a bond or other obligation in the form of a bond, note, certificate of participation or other instrument evidencing a proportionate interest in payments to be made by the district, or other type of obligation.
Added by Acts 2011, 82nd Leg., R.S., Ch. 856 (H.B. 3831), Sec. 1, eff. September 1, 2011.
